About

Navina Technologies Ltd. , based in Israel, specializes in advanced AI solutions for healthcare, empowering providers to improve patient care through enhanced data integration and actionable clinical insights. Founded in 2018, Navina Technologies Ltd. operates from New York, US, and focuses on developing clinician-first AI platforms that enhance healthcare delivery.


The company has secured a total of USD 55. 00 mn from four funding deals. Its latest funding round, a Series C, occurred on March 25, 2025, led by Goldman Sachs Merchant Banking Division with participation from ALIVE, Grove Ventures, and Vertex Ventures Israel. The founders are Drew Hume, Ronen Lavi, and Shay Perera, with Ronen Lavi currently serving as CEO.


Navina's core product offerings revolve around its clinician-first AI platform, designed to enhance value-based care through improved data integration and clinical insights. The platform consolidates complex and fragmented patient data from various unstructured sources into a single, actionable summary that can be accessed at the point of care. Key functionalities include efficient chart reviews that allow clinicians to examine patient records in under two minutes, and AI-powered Hierarchical Condition Category (HCC) recommendations that help identify and document chronic conditions. This significantly improves risk adjustment factor (RAF) accuracy and streamlines quality management by uncovering clinical gaps and managing care discrepancies without extensive data mining.


Navina primarily serves healthcare providers, Accountable Care Organizations (ACOs), Managed Service Organizations (MSOs), and health plans across multiple geographic markets, including the United States and select international regions. Navina's revenue model is primarily structured around subscription services for its AI-driven platform, targeting B2B transactions with healthcare providers and organizations. Clients typically engage in annual contracts that grant them access to the platform's suite of tools, including features for risk adjustment, quality management, and analytics. These subscriptions may vary based on the size of the client organization and the specific features utilized.


By implementing Navina’s platform, healthcare providers can optimize their clinical workflows and improve patient engagement, thereby enhancing their overall operational efficiency. The revenue generated from these partnerships is instrumental in facilitating ongoing product development and support, reinforcing Navina’s commitment to delivering innovative solutions in the healthcare sector. In March 2025, Navina Technologies Ltd. raised USD 55.


00 mn in Series C funding, led by Goldman Sachs Asset Management, to expand its market reach across the U. S. healthcare market and enhance its proprietary AI technology. The funding will support the development of new products aimed at further improving clinical workflows and patient care.
